How Wireless Charging Works

Wireless charging uses electromagnetic induction to transfer power between two coils — one in the charger and one in your phone. When you place your phone on the charging pad, the coils align and power transfers through the air gap between them.

Charging Speed: Wireless vs Wired

Here is the honest comparison:

Method Typical Speed 0-50% Time
5W Wireless (Qi) 5W ~90 minutes
15W Wireless (MagSafe/Qi) 15W ~40 minutes
18W Wired (USB-PD) 18W ~30 minutes
30W Wired (USB-PD) 30W ~20 minutes

Wired charging is faster — that is a fact. But speed is not the only factor that matters.

The Best Approach: Use Both

You do not have to choose. The ideal setup uses wireless charging for overnight and desk charging, and wired charging for quick top-ups and travel. This gives you maximum convenience when speed does not matter and maximum speed when it does.

FAQ

Does wireless charging damage my phone's battery?

No. Modern phones manage their charging internally and will stop charging when the battery is full. The slight heat generated during wireless charging is within normal operating parameters. However, if your phone gets unusually hot during wireless charging, remove the case — thick cases can trap heat.

Can I use a wireless charger with a phone case?

Yes, most cases under 3mm thick work fine with wireless chargers. Very thick cases, metal cases, or cases with metal plates (for magnetic car mounts) may interfere with charging. MagSafe chargers work through most cases but may have weaker magnetic alignment with thicker cases.

Is MagSafe better than Qi?

For iPhone users, yes. MagSafe provides perfect coil alignment (which improves efficiency and speed) and supports 15W charging. Standard Qi charging on iPhones is limited to 7.5W. For Android users, Qi is the standard and supports up to 15W on compatible devices.

How much electricity does wireless charging waste?

Wireless charging is approximately 70-80% efficient, meaning 20-30% of the energy is lost as heat. Over a year of nightly charging, this adds roughly $1-2 to your electricity bill — negligible for most users, but worth knowing if you are energy-conscious.
